Are Economists Better at Being Lawyer?
In the opinion of many lawyer undergraduates considering attending law school, political science, history, or the administration of justice can best prepare them. However, as economic matters become more significant in the legal community, law schools are increasingly admitting economics majors. In actuality, economics is the second most common major chosen by applicants to law schools. Joseph Blake Smith, Little Rock Law schools, know how important a solid education in these subjects is to their studentâs success.
One factor contributing to law schoolsâ keen interest in applicants with solid economic backgrounds is the enormous overlap between the two fields. Assigning property rights, tort law, and contract law all consider the financial consequences of legal decisions. For instance, economists and legal experts look at how various property rights arrangements affect how effectively (or ineffectively) resources help advance societyâs welfare.Â
Joseph Blake Smith Little Rock gives an example of this provided by patent law, which considers how securing an inventorâs ability to exclusively market her invention affects decisions to conduct research and development while also acknowledging that the inventor will be, at least temporarily, a monopolist. Other instances include governmentsâ appropriation of private property for public use and the implications for how property owners use their properties.
How does the law attempt to maintain a fair balance?
Tort law acknowledges that aggrieved parties must have some legal options available to pursue compensation for unjust harm. while admitting that businesses or manufacturers would cease operations if they were overly vulnerable to lawsuits. ................

EndocrinologistÂ
The pancreatic gland, a component of the endocrine system, is beset with diabetes. Pancreatic illnesses are diagnosed, treated, and managed by an endocrinologist. An endocrinologist frequently provides care to people with type 1 diabetes to assist them in managing their medication regimen. In some cases, individuals with type 2 who are having problems controlling their blood glucose levels may also require an endocrinologistâs services.
Eye PhysicianÂ
Over time, issues with the eyes affect a lot of diabetics. J. Blake Smith Little Rock Arkansas explains These could consist of the following:
Damage to the retina caused by diabetic retinopathy, cataracts, glaucoma, etc.Â
Macular edema due to diabetesÂ
Regular eye exams with an optometrist or ophthalmologist are required to screen for these potentially dangerous disorders. According to American Association recommendations, beginning five years following diagnosis, people with type 1 diabetes should get an annual dilated complete eye exam. Moreover, This thorough dilated eye exam should be performed on those with type 2 diabetes once a year after diagnosis.
NephrologistÂ
Particularly, Kidney disease is more likely to develop in diabetics over time. A physician who focuses on treating kidney disease is familiar as a nephrologist. A yearly test is advised to detect kidney illness as early as possible. However, if necessary, your primary care physician may send you to a nephrologist. Your nephrologist can assist you in controlling the renal disease. Dialysis, an essential treatment when your kidneys arenât working correctly, Usually can also oversee by them.
Five years following diagnosis, people with type 1 diabetes should receive an estimated glomerular filtration rate test and an annual urine protein test. This urine protein and estimated glomerular filtration rate test should be performed on individuals with type 2 diabetes and anyone with high blood pressure on an annual basis starting at diagnosis..................

Legally Guilty vs. Factually Guilty
When a layperson poses one of these queries, they typically refer to the factual guilt of a defendant. That does not equate to being legally guilty; it just implies that all the criteria for a crime were theoretically adjoining. All criminal justice defendants expect to be innocent unless proven guilty or through a will. Rather a voluntary plea or the determination of a fact-finder. Like (either a jury in a jury trial or a judge in a bench trial).Â
In a legal sense, an innocent person is always represented by a defense lawyer hired at the typical stage of a case. or pre-verdict because the law presumes that is the case.
Because it is frequently challenging to determine whether or not someone is genuinely guilty, the legal decision is positing.
Thoughts typically turn to the classic lawyer representing a guilty client who wants to âget off,â but this distinction goes deeper. In particular, for those whose rights breach. Not every person who is factually guilty is observe by the criminal justice system as being legally liable. When police raid someoneâs house and discover a stash of drugs, that person is factually at fault.
Joseph Blake Smith Little Rock suggests If the search overs without a warrant or reasonable suspicion. The defendant should not be guilty. On the other hand, factually innocent individuals occasionally voice as guilty in error. In those cases, the person is legally responsible despite not committing the crime. policy creationÂ
The necessity for formulating policies is the most urgent when it comes to recently emerging technologies like blockchain. As governments frequently adopt new technologies slowly. It is still possible to provide this service to companies whose main priority is establishing legal structures.Â
Administration TrackingÂ
A new law or policy regulating blockchain technology frequently passes out worldwide because of its dynamic nature. Given the tremendous legal ambiguity surrounding blockchain technology, it is essential to maintain an up-to-date study of these laws.
Compliance
Before conducting blockchain or cryptocurrency activities, some nations may require firms to get licenses. A projectâs need for an appointment may depend on the legal status of a token. For instance, if a token is recognized as a utility in some areas, it wouldnât need a license.Â
However, the issuing company would require a license if the token is considered a security. Blockchain lawyers could help ensure that cryptocurrency efforts adhere to the laws of different countries to avoid breaking any laws or regulations.
LitigationÂ
Joseph Blake Smith Little Rock explains, There has been a fourfold increase in the number of court cases involving blockchain technology and its applications over the last four years. In investigations and inquiries by regulatory bodies, firms and individuals can be represented by blockchain attorneys.
In civil or criminal cases that can result from accusations of fraud, money laundering, tax evasion, or other cybercrimes, they can also offer defense representation............

Discover Your Students
lists of interests, skills, and knowledge. Make a list of the topics you will cover in your course as well as the abilities you will need to succeed in it. By checking the appropriate boxes on the checklist, students score their level of interest in the various areas and evaluate their proficiency in or knowledge of those topics.Â
ranking and matching goals. Ask students to assess the relative importance of a few learning objectives they intend to accomplish during the course. Students can also gauge the relative difficulty of reaching their learning objectives if time and interest permit. The instructor then compiles a list of each student and compares it to the objectives of the course.Â
Lack Confidence
survey of self-confidence regarding the course. People who are usually confident may lack confidence in some abilities or skills, such as their quantitative abilities or their public speaking abilities. Joseph Blake smith little rock Ar says, Use a poll to gauge how confident pupils are in their ability or competence in relation to one another.
Self-Evaluation of Learning Methods Students should be asked to characterize their overall learning strategies by comparing themselves to several profiles and selecting the ones that most closely match them. Faculty select their own sets of profiles to use in evaluating students because there are many methods to describe different learning styles.
Encourage students to discuss the course material with other students.
Think-Pair-Share. Ask a question and let the pupils jot down their answers. Students then share what they wrote in pairs. A group discussion can then occur.Â
Sharing of Active Knowledge Give a list of questions that relate to the material youâll be teaching. Ask pupils to provide the best answers they can to the questions. After that, allow them to look around the room for someone who can respond to their questions. Encourage your students to assist one another.
Learn what lessons students are learning
Minute Book The most common method is having students recollect and evaluate their own comprehension. What was the most significant lesson you analyze today, for example?Â
Muddy Point A minute paper variant that seeks comments on any areas where students may still be perplexed. Ask something like, âWhat questions come to mind first as we wrap up this class session?â

Dragging out a Case.
An unprofessional lawyer may increasing fees without offering the client any benefit. while postponing a problem, rather then raising prices. A lawyer could submit a pointless motion to disqualify the opposing counsel. Additionally, a pointless motion to dismiss.
That result of raising the fees the attorney will charge and collect from his client. Moreover, which is frequently the intended outcome. The pointless move compels the opposing sideâs attorney to react in kind. presenting rebuttal materials, performing legal research, and even planning as well as participating in an oral debate on the matter. By billing and collecting extra hours both attorneys profit at the expense of their clients.
Legal Professionals Who Submit Ineffective Perposal and Impose other Penalties
In theory, courts put off this kind of behavior by punishing lawyers who file sensless transits and enforcing other fines. Yet, extra motion practice and other unlawful conduct clog the courts. and the threat of ban raises the expense of litigation.
Rarely do courts punish attorneys for making pointless progress. usually, the court will dismiss a useless motion. as the result of âzealous advocacyâ and decline to impose penalties. The punishment is frequently denied only after both parties and have briefed on the matter and a correction hearing has taken place. Addittionaly, when both parties have presented evidence.
